The Logistics Director leads K18’s end-to-end logistics organization — warehousing, distribution, transportation, freight, customs, and order fulfillment — across domestic and international networks.
This role owns the strategy, performance, and cost management of the logistics function and the relationships with 3PLs, carriers, freight forwarders, and customs brokers. Leading a team of managers (Freight & Customs, Logistics/Fulfillment, and Transportation), the Director sets operating standards, drives continuous improvement, and ensures on-time, in-full, and compliant delivery while protecting service levels and controlling landed cost.
This is a strategic yet hands-on leadership role accountable for scaling logistics as K18 grows across regions and channels.
Responsibilities
~1 min read- Build, lead, and develop the logistics team (Freight & Customs, Fulfillment/Logistics, and Transportation), setting goals, KPIs, and development plans.
- Define and execute the logistics strategy across warehousing, distribution, transportation, freight, and customs to support company growth and regional expansion.
- Own the logistics operating budget and drive cost-to-serve optimization across parcel, LTL/FTL, ocean, and air.
- Ensure process are documented and continuously improved upon.
- Partner with Operations, Planning, Procurement, Finance, Sales, and Customer Service leadership to align logistics with business objectives.
- Oversee 3PL and warehouse partners across North America, UK, and EU, ensuring accuracy, throughput, and OTIF performance.
- Own the full order cycle — order management, shipment scheduling, and documentation — to protect service levels and revenue capture.
- Establish and monitor logistics performance metrics and dashboards; drive corrective action and continuous improvement.
- Provide oversight of international and domestic freight, imports/exports, customs compliance, and duty programs through the Freight & Customs Manager.
- Ensure compliance with all trade, customs, and international regulations (Incoterms, HS classification, country-of-origin documentation).
- Optimize lane performance, carrier mix, and freight cost through data-driven analysis.
- Own logistics cost management; review and approve freight, 3PL, and customs invoices and accruals.
- Support end-of-month close by ensuring cost inputs, invoicing records, and inventory valuation data are accurate and complete.
- Communicate cost variances, risks, and savings opportunities to leadership.
- Ensure chargeback are analyzed and challenges in a timely manner in order to protect K18 profitability
- Identify and mitigate logistics risks — supply chain disruption, tariff changes, capacity constraints, and compliance issues.
- Ensure adherence to ISO, health and safety, and relevant trade standards.

Requirements
~1 min read-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Business Administration, Logistics, or a related discipline; MBA a plus.
- 8+ years of progressive logistics/distribution experience, including 3+ years leading and developing teams or managers.
- Proven leadership of 3PL, carrier, freight forwarder, and customs broker relationships across domestic and international networks.
- Strong command of transportation modes (parcel, LTL/FTL, ocean, air), customs/trade compliance, and OTIF performance management.
- Hands-on experience with ERP systems (NetSuite or similar); advanced Excel and data analytics fluency.
- Demonstrated success in cost optimization, capacity planning, and continuous improvement in a CPG or wholesale environment.
- Excellent communication and executive stakeholder management skills.
- Willingness to travel to 3PL, CM, and partner locations in the U.S. and abroad; approximately 15–25% travel may be required.
